JBoss Seam Web应用开发入门指南

2025-01-02 05:06:18   小编

JBoss Seam Web应用开发入门指南

在当今数字化时代,Web应用开发的需求日益增长。JBoss Seam作为一款强大的开源Java企业级框架,为开发者提供了丰富的功能和便捷的开发体验。本文将为您介绍JBoss Seam Web应用开发的入门知识。

了解JBoss Seam的基本概念是至关重要的。JBoss Seam是一个基于Java EE平台的轻量级框架,它整合了众多优秀的技术,如EJB、JPA、JSF等,旨在简化企业级Web应用的开发过程。通过提供统一的编程模型和丰富的组件库,Seam使得开发者能够更加专注于业务逻辑的实现,而无需过多关注底层技术细节。

接下来,准备开发环境。您需要安装Java开发工具包(JDK)、JBoss应用服务器以及相应的集成开发环境(IDE),如Eclipse或IntelliJ IDEA。确保这些工具的版本兼容,以避免潜在的问题。

在创建第一个JBoss Seam Web应用项目时,您可以使用IDE提供的项目创建向导。按照向导的提示,选择合适的项目模板和配置选项,如项目名称、依赖库等。创建完成后,项目结构会自动生成,包括源文件目录、配置文件目录等。

然后,开始编写业务逻辑代码。JBoss Seam采用了面向组件的开发方式,您可以通过创建Java类来实现各种业务功能。例如,使用EJB组件来处理业务逻辑,使用JPA实体类来映射数据库表结构。Seam还提供了丰富的注解来配置组件的生命周期、依赖注入等。

在用户界面设计方面,JBoss Seam与JSF紧密集成。您可以使用JSF标签库来创建页面布局和交互元素。通过将业务逻辑组件与JSF页面进行绑定,实现数据的展示和交互。

最后,部署和测试您的Web应用。将项目打包成WAR文件,并部署到JBoss应用服务器上。启动服务器后,通过浏览器访问应用的URL,检查应用的功能是否正常。

JBoss Seam为Web应用开发提供了强大的支持和便捷的开发方式。通过掌握其基本概念和开发流程,您可以快速上手并开发出高质量的企业级Web应用。

TAGS: 入门指南 Java开发 Web应用开发 JBoss Seam

欢迎使用万千站长工具!

Welcome to www.zzTool.com